Serenity Somatic Practice

I approach my clients based on where they're at and what their needs are. While my specialty is trauma, depression, and anxiety, I hold a safe space for any concerns you may have. Together we will work to integrate what brings you into therapy. I believe diversity is a strength. As a bi-ethnic Latina who has lived all over the U.S., Central America, and Europe, I have a multicultural and diverse perspective. My pronouns are she/her, I am cishet, and I believe in respect for all people.

The definition of eclectic is to derive ideas from a broad and diverse range of sources. I am an eclectic person who uses a mixed approach to meet the needs of my clients.
